Weight: 9.8 lbs;
Body: Sunburst
Neck: 24-3/4 Scale Maple Neck/Rosewood Fretboard, Vintage Medium Size Frets
Hardware: Chrome Tuners, Nickel Adjustable Roller Bridge, Spring Tremolo, Vintage Single Coil Pickups, 3 Way Switch, 2 Tone, 2 Volume Controls
